MPI-Oberseminar Lickorish and Wallace proved that all closed orientable 3-manifolds can be obtained by Dehn surgery along a link in S3. Thurston observed that this proof gives rise to a connected graph that contains all closed orientable 3-manifolds, where every vertex of the graph corresponds to a 3-manifold and an edge corresponds to a Dehn surgery. From this perspective, one can organize all 3-manifolds and ask the question how close is a manifold M to S3. The most natural question is what manifolds are distance 1 from S3, i.e. Dehn surgery along a knot. Surprisingly, the answer is unknown. In my talk, I will provide some background and discuss recent progress on this question.
